| |
|
|
|
|
|
|
|
|
|
| https://www.fatihyildirim.tr |
|
|
|
|
|
|
mikro Veri Merkezi |
|
| |
|
|
|
|
|
|
Linux
Komutları |
|
| |
|
|
|
|
|
|
|
Linux
Uygulamaları |
|
| |
|
|
|
|
|
|
|
Linux Network Komutları |
|
| |
|
|
|
|
|
|
|
Linux
Security Tools |
|
|
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
| 1. Dosya ve Dizin Yönetimi |
|
File and
Directory Management |
|
|
|
|
| |
ls |
|
|
Dizin içeriğini listele |
|
|
|
| |
cd |
|
|
Dizin değiştir |
|
|
|
| |
pwd |
|
|
Çalışma dizinini yazdır |
|
|
|
| |
mkdir |
|
|
Yeni dizin
oluştur |
|
|
|
| |
rmdir |
|
|
Boş dizini sil |
|
|
|
| |
touch |
|
|
Boş be dosya oluştur |
|
|
|
| |
cp |
|
|
Dosyaları/Dizinleri kopyala |
|
|
|
| |
mv |
|
|
Dosyaları/Dizinleri
taşı veya yeniden adlandır |
|
|
|
| |
rm |
|
|
Dosyaları/Dizinleri sil |
|
|
|
| |
find |
|
|
Dosyaları ve dizinleri ara |
|
|
|
| |
tree |
|
|
Dizin yapısını ağaç (tree)
olarak göster |
|
|
|
| |
type |
|
|
Kullandığınız
aracın dahili mi yoksa harici bir komut mu olduğunu kontrol etmek
için kullanılan komut türü. |
|
| |
|
|
|
|
|
|
|
|
|
|
| 2. Dosya İçeriği Yönetimi |
|
File Content
Commands |
|
|
|
|
|
| |
cat |
|
|
Dosya içeriğini görüntüle |
|
|
|
|
| |
grep |
|
|
Desenlere uyan (match
patterns) satırları görüntüle |
|
|
|
| |
more, less |
|
Büyük dosyaları sayfa sayfa görüntüle |
|
|
|
|
| |
head |
|
|
Bir dosyanın ilk satırlarını
görüntüle |
|
|
|
|
| |
tail |
|
|
Bir dosyanın son satırlarını
görüntüle |
|
|
|
|
| |
nano, vim, vi |
|
Komut satırı metin düzenleyicileri |
|
|
|
|
| |
wc |
|
|
Kelime, satır, karakter sayısı |
|
|
|
|
| |
cut |
|
|
Satırlardan bölümleri ayıkla |
|
|
|
|
| |
sort |
|
|
Satırları sırala |
|
|
|
|
| |
uniq |
|
|
Yinelenen satırları kaldır |
|
|
|
|
| |
awk |
|
|
Desen (pattern) tarama ve
metin işleme dili |
|
|
|
|
| |
|
|
|
|
|
|
|
|
|
|
|
| 3. Dosya Sıkıştırma ve Arşivleme |
|
File
Compression & Archiving |
|
|
|
| |
tar |
|
|
Arşiv dosyaları (Archive files) |
|
|
| |
zip, unzip |
|
|
Zip dosyalarını
sıkıştırın veya çıkarın |
|
|
| |
gzip, gunzip |
|
|
.gz dosyalarını
sıkıştırın veya çıkarın |
|
|
| |
|
|
|
|
|
|
|
|
|
| 4.
Kullanıcı ve İzin Yönetimi |
|
User and Permission
Management |
|
|
|
| |
chmod |
|
|
Dosya izinlerini değiştir |
|
|
| |
chown |
|
|
Dosya sahibini/grubunu değiştir |
|
|
| |
useradd, adduser |
|
Yeni bir kullanıcı oluştur |
|
|
| |
passwd |
|
|
Kullanıcı şifresini
değiştir |
|
|
| |
whoami |
|
|
Geçerli kullanıcıyı yazdır |
|
|
| |
su, sudo |
|
|
Komutları superuser olarak
çalıştır |
|
|
| |
groups |
|
|
Kullanıcı gruplarını göster |
|
|
| |
id |
|
|
UID ve GID bilgilerini göster |
|
|
| |
|
|
|
|
|
|
|
|
|
| 5.
Ağ Komutları |
|
|
Networking Commands |
|
|
|
| |
ping |
|
|
Ağ bağlantısını kontrol et |
|
|
| |
nping |
(ICMP, TCP, UDP, ARP Ping) |
|
|
|
|
|
| |
ip |
|
|
Ağ arayüzünü göster |
|
|
| |
netstat, ss |
|
|
Ağ istatistikleri |
|
|
| |
curl |
|
|
Terminal'den
HTTP çağırma (HTTPP request from terminal) |
|
| |
wget |
|
|
Web'den dosya yükleme |
|
|
| |
nslookup, dig |
|
DNS araması (DNS lookup) |
|
|
| |
traceroute |
|
Ağ yolu izleme (trace network path) |
|
|
| |
scp |
|
|
Makineler arası güvenli kopyalama |
|
|
| |
ssh |
|
|
Uzak bir makineye güvenli bir şekilde
bağlanma. |
|
|
| |
nmap |
|
|
Ağ keşfi ve güvenlik denetimi |
|
|
| |
arp, ip neigh |
|
Adres çözümleme protokolü |
|
|
|
| |
finger |
|
|
Sisteme giriş yapmış
kullanıcılar hakkında bilgi görüntüleme |
|
| |
mtr |
|
|
ping ve traceroute özelliklerini birleştirir |
|
| |
tcpdump |
|
|
Ağ paketlerini yakalar |
|
| |
nmcli |
|
|
NetworkManager komut satırı aracı |
|
| |
|
|
|
|
|
|
|
|
|
| |
Detaylı
olarak: |
https://www.fatihyildirim.tr/LinuxNetworkKomutlari.htm |
|
| |
|
|
|
|
|
|
|
|
|
| 6.
Sistem İzleme ve Süreç Yönetimi |
System Monitoring &
Process Management |
|
|
| |
top, htop |
|
|
Sistem süreçlerini izleyin |
|
|
| |
ps |
|
|
Çalışan süreci görüntüleyin |
|
|
| |
kill,
killall |
|
|
İşlemleri sonlandırın |
|
|
| |
uptime |
|
|
Sistem çalışma süresini göster |
|
|
| |
vmstat |
|
|
Sistem performansı |
|
|
| |
iostat |
|
|
Disk I/O istatistikleri |
|
|
| |
lsof |
|
|
Açık dosyaları listele |
|
|
| |
Disk ve Bellek kullanımını kontrol
etne |
|
|
| |
df |
|
|
Disk kullanımını göster |
|
|
| |
du |
|
|
Dosya alanı kullanımını göster |
|
|
| |
free -h |
|
|
Bellek kullanımını göster |
|
|
| |
|
|
|
|
|
|
|
|
|
| 7. Paket Yönetimi (Debian/Ubuntu) |
Package
Management (Ubuntu/Debian) |
|
|
| |
apt update |
|
Paket dizinini yenile |
|
|
| |
apt upgrade |
|
Yüklü paketleri yükselt |
|
|
| |
apt install <pkg> |
|
Bir paket yükle |
|
|
| |
apt remove <pkg> |
|
Bir paketi kaldır |
|
|
| |
dpkg -i <file.deb> |
|
Yerel .deb paketini yükle |
|
|
| |
|
|
|
|
|
|
|
|
|
| Çeşitli bilinmesi gerekenler |
|
Miscellaneous
Must-Knows |
|
|
|
| |
alias |
|
|
Kısayol komutları oluştur |
|
|
| |
history |
|
|
Komut geçmişini göster |
|
|
| |
man
<cmd> |
|
<Komut> kılavuzunu görüntüle |
|
|
| |
clear |
|
|
Terminal ekranını temizle |
|
|
| |
echo |
|
|
Terminale yazdır |
|
|
| |
date |
|
|
Sistem tarihini/saatini göster |
|
|
| |
|
|
|
|
|
|
|
|
|
| Profesyonel
İpuçları |
|
|
|
|
|
Pro Tips |
|
| |
Komutları
&&, ||, veya ; ile birleştir |
|
|
Combine commands
with &&, ||, or ; |
|
| |
Çıktıyı
aramak için grep'i kullan
(örneğin, ps aux | grep node) |
Use grep to search output
(e.g., ps aux | grep node) |
|
| |
Dosya
aramalarında * ve ? gibi joker karakterler kullan |
|
Use wildcards like * and ? in file searches |
|
| |
Çıktıyı > (üzerine yaz) veya >> (ekle) ile yönlendir |
|
Redirect output
with > (overwrite)
or >> (append) |
|
| |
Çıktıyı | ile yönlendirerek bir komutun
çıktısını diğerine aktar |
Pipe output with | to feed one command's
output to another |
|
| |
|
|
|
|
|
|
|
|
|
| |
Son düzenleme: 11.02.2026 |
|
| |
|
|
|
|
|
|
|
|
|
| |
|
|
|
|
|
|
|
| |
|
| |
|
| |
|
| |
|
| |
|
|
| |
|
|
| |
|
| |
|
| |
|
| |
|
| |
|
|
| |
|
| |
|
|
| |
|
| |
|
|
| |
|
| |
|
|
| |
|
|
| |
|
|
| |
|
| |
|
|
|
|
| |
|
| |
|
|
| |
|
| |
|
|
| |
|
| |
|
| |
|
|
| |
|
|
| |
|
|
| |
|
|
| |
|
|
|
|
|
|
|
|
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|